226. To ask the Minister for Health the estimated year-end deficit of the Health Service Executive in 2015; the breakdown of the overspend by the executive in each month in 2015 to date; and in each of the past three years; and if he will make a statement on the matter. [29533/15]

The breakdown of overspend by the Health Service Executive in each of the last three years is available in the December Performance Reports 2012 to 2014 and for 2015 to date in the Performance Reports January to April, the latest published information. These reports are available on the HSE website

In its April Performance Report the HSE is reporting year to date net expenditure of €4.116 billion against profiled net expenditure of €3.980 billion, leading to a variance of €136m. The Report confirms that the key financial risks are in demand-led areas, as well as in the Acute and Social Care areas. Under the HSE’s Accountability Framework, escalation procedures have been initiated in respect of financial under performance in both the Acute Hospitals and Social Care areas.

It is too early, at this stage, to accurately assess the projected overall deficit in 2015. My Department continues to work closely with the HSE to ensure that the greatest degree of budgetary control is exercised.
